The question is, did you people know there was a "big twist" coming? If so, of course you're going to look for it, and most likely, find it. I saw The Sixth Sense on opening night, and had no idea about any "twist ending" or anything. Same with Usual Suspects, which I also saw before it opened wide. I also hate it when the studio promotes films with a "has an ending you'll never see coming!" type of line. Well, thanks, Hollywood, now we all know a twist is coming. Twists work only when we don't know, geniuses.

Of course, I'm also the type of person that watches movies as they happen, without trying to figure everything out. Doing that actually ruins enjoying the movie in my opinion, because you're preoccupied with trying to figure it out, instead of enjoying character, story, and performance, and letting it unfold at its own pace.
